Santero EP Daniel Solís aka Second Gate delivers his debut EP straight from the heart of Mexico, bringing his genre-bending approach to the label through 3 tracks inspired by the Latin American culture developed around mysticism and black magic. It includes three unique and delightful remixes by Bonnie Spacey, Anastasia Zems and Ives Barceló. Starting with Santero, presenting a powerful analog bass serves as a foundation for tribal drums, mysterious chants and glitched vocals. Everything is wrapped up by the dark atmospheres that will launch listeners into a trip through an eerie and mysterious jungle. Followed by the remixes, French and Marseille based Dj & Producer, Bonnie Spacey, also head of Critical Monday is in charge of adding some lightness to the Ep, landing some Italo/Synthwave vibes plus an exquisite vocal. Adding more female power to the label, we have the honor to have Anastasia Zems, with releases on Whypeopledance, Les Yeux Orange and Human Endeavour debuting as well on the label, bringing an unique feel to the release, trippy, clubby and hypnotic, just perfect for a peak time hour. Ives Barceló strikes back with an enigmatic mix, inspired by the magic lands of Veracruz, México, bringing to you a joyful journey to the deep jungle of Catemaco, somehow you will witness some eerie voices from the witches calling you for an introspective trip. For Black Magic, it has a powerful bass followed by modular synthesizers take us onto a trip through a dark landscape full of polyrhythms, granular synths and every weird technique that came to Daniels mind while he delivers his mysterious and hypnotic style to this Indie Dance with Electro influences track. Closing with Twisted Man, fusing Indie Dance and Dub music, its rumbly bass and dub chords will push any dancefloor into psychedelic frenzy. The weird atmospheres and drones slowly creep through the track, ready to be replaced by mind melting leads and techno drums when the track comes to its highest point.
